About the Role

ABSA Bank is recruiting Lead Generators for two positions:

  • Universal Retail Lead Generator
  • Agent Support Advisor (Agent Banking)

The successful candidates will drive customer acquisition, business growth, relationship management, and compliance while expanding ABSA's retail and agent banking business across Southwestern Uganda.

Role 1: Universal Retail Lead Generator

Purpose

  • Grow the branch's retail portfolio by:
  • Selling consumer lending products
  • Selling retail asset and liability products
  • Generating quality sales leads
  • Acquiring and retaining customers
  • Growing the branch's asset and liability book

Key Responsibilities

1. Sales & Business Development (80%)

  • Meet assigned sales targets
  • Identify customer needs and recommend suitable products
  • Cross-sell banking products and services
  • Generate and convert quality sales leads
  • Submit accurate customer applications
  • Comply with operational risk, KYC and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) requirements

2. Customer Service (10%)

  • Deliver excellent customer service
  • Resolve customer complaints and queries promptly
  • Process customer applications within service standards
  • Escalate unresolved issues to the Line Manager
  • Coordinate with Operations, Credit and KYC teams

3. Compliance & Operational Excellence (10%)

  • Ensure accuracy of all customer documentation
  • Maintain KYC compliance
  • Support successful audit outcomes
  • Follow account-opening procedures
  • Adhere to operational risk and AML policies

Role 2: Agent Support Advisor (Agent Banking)

Purpose

  • Support the expansion and performance of ABSA's Agent Banking network by:
  • Recruiting new agents
  • Retaining and supporting existing agents
  • Growing agent business
  • Providing technical support for agent banking services
  • Building long-term customer relationships

Key Responsibilities

1. Business Growth & Retention (60%)

  • Recruit and onboard profitable agents
  • Build relationships with businesses and customers
  • Identify cross-selling opportunities
  • Increase revenue from existing agents
  • Negotiate pricing and contracts
  • Submit accurate application documentation
  • Ensure compliance with KYC and AML regulations

2. Customer Service (30%)

  • Deliver exceptional customer service
  • Resolve customer and agent queries
  • Build and maintain long-term relationships
  • Understand customer business needs
  • Recommend product improvements
  • Support agents with terminal functionality and Agent Banking systems
  • Collaborate with Operations, Credit and KYC teams

3. Compliance & Operational Excellence (10%)

  • Ensure accurate agent onboarding documentation
  • Maintain KYC compliance
  • Follow agent onboarding procedures
  • Escalate unresolved compliance issues
  • Support successful audits

Minimum Qualifications

  • First or Second Class Bachelor's Degree
  • Credit (Grade 6 or better) in Mathematics and English at O-Level
  • Two Principal Passes at A-Level
  • Further Education and Training Certificate (FETC) in Business, Commerce or Management Studies (Required)

Preferred Experience

  • Sales experience, preferably within banking or financial services
  • Competitor product sales experience
  • Field sales and customer acquisition experience
  • Relationship management experience

Required Knowledge

  • Basic knowledge of banking products and services
  • Understanding of local banking regulations
  • KYC procedures
  • Anti-Money Laundering (AML) requirements

Required Skills

  • Sales & Relationship Management
  • Sales generation
  • Cross-selling
  • Negotiation
  • Networking
  • Relationship building
  • Influencing skills
  • Communication
  • Excellent verbal communication
  • Strong written communication
  • Presentation skills
  • Active listening
  • Questioning skills

Professional Skills

  • Planning and organization
  • Problem-solving
  • Teamwork
  • Customer service
  • Time management

Nature of the Job

This is a field-based sales role requiring frequent travel across Mbarara and Kabale to acquire customers, recruit and support agents, generate business opportunities, and grow ABSA's retail and agent banking portfolio.
